Summary
ION SCV-007, also known as ION SCV007 GLORIUS GRATIA, is a CubeSat deployer satellite launched on January 3, 2023, from Launch Complex 40 at Cape Canaveral Air Force Station using the Falcon 9 launch vehicle. The satellite has dimensions of 0.4 meters in length, diameter, and span, with both dry mass and launch mass weighing 150 kilograms each. It operates on a solar cell and battery power system. ION SCV-007 is part of the ION mk02 platform series manufactured by DORBIT and serves as a satellite deployment vehicle for the ION-SC configuration. The mission was owned by DORBIT, with its primary purpose being to deploy other satellites into orbit.
